Expand All @@ -23,12 +23,15 @@ use crate::{AlwaysFixableViolation, Edit, Fix};
/// quadratic complexity. The following methods are all linear in the number of
/// lists:
///
/// - `[*sublist for sublist in lists]` (Python 3.15+)
/// - `functools.reduce(operator.iadd, lists, [])`
/// - `list(itertools.chain.from_iterable(lists))`
/// - `[item for sublist in lists for item in sublist]`
///
/// When fixing relevant violations, Ruff defaults to the `functools.reduce`
/// form, which outperforms the other methods in [microbenchmarks].
/// When fixing relevant violations, Ruff uses the starred-list-comprehension
/// form on Python 3.15 and later. On older Python versions, Ruff falls back to
/// the `functools.reduce` form, which outperforms the other pre-3.15
/// alternatives in [microbenchmarks].

/// ## Fix safety
///
/// This fix is always marked as unsafe because `sum` uses the `__add__` magic method while
/// `operator.iadd` uses the `__iadd__` magic method, and these behave differently on lists.
/// The former requires the right summand to be a list, whereas the latter allows for any iterable.
/// Therefore, the fix could inadvertently cause code that previously raised an error to silently
/// succeed. Moreover, the fix could remove comments from the original code.
/// This fix is always marked as unsafe because the replacement may accept any
/// iterable where `sum` previously required lists. On Python 3.15 and later,
/// Ruff uses iterable unpacking within a list comprehension; on older Python
/// versions, Ruff uses `operator.iadd`. In both cases, code that previously
/// raised an error may silently succeed. Moreover, the fix could remove
/// comments from the original code.
